Class: IncomingEmailSerializer
Instance Method Summary
collapse
expire_cache_fragment!, fragment_cache
#include!
Instance Method Details
#cc_addresses ⇒ Object
28
29
30
31
|
# File 'app/serializers/incoming_email_serializer.rb', line 28
def cc_addresses
return if object.cc_addresses.blank?
object.cc_addresses.split(";")
end
|
#error ⇒ Object
33
34
35
|
# File 'app/serializers/incoming_email_serializer.rb', line 33
def error
@object.error.presence || I18n.t("emails.incoming.unrecognized_error")
end
|
#include_post_url? ⇒ Boolean
19
20
21
|
# File 'app/serializers/incoming_email_serializer.rb', line 19
def include_post_url?
object.post.present?
end
|
#post_url ⇒ Object
15
16
17
|
# File 'app/serializers/incoming_email_serializer.rb', line 15
def post_url
object.post.url
end
|
#to_addresses ⇒ Object
23
24
25
26
|
# File 'app/serializers/incoming_email_serializer.rb', line 23
def to_addresses
return if object.to_addresses.blank?
object.to_addresses.split(";")
end
|